/// <summary> /// 前端开始洗牌,同时系统分发派 /// </summary> /// <returns></returns> public List <ERoomUser> DoShuffle() { List <ERoomUser> Players = RoomUserRedis.GetAllPlayer(RoomCode).resultList; CardDataManager.ShuffleCard(Players); foreach (ERoomUser p in Players) { p.PlayerStauts = PlayerStauts.PrepareBet; RoomUserRedis.SetPlayer(RoomCode, p); } GameRedis.SetTableCards(CardDataManager.TableCards.Values.ToList()); return(Players); }
public GameDataHandle(EOneGame game) { _OneGame = game; _CardDataManager = new CardDataManager(); }